ramips: Add support for ZTE ZXECS EBG3130 aka BDCOM WAP2100-SK
On the bottom sticker it's branded as ZTE ZXECS EBG3130 device, but in factory
OpenWrt image it's referenced as BDCOM WAP2100-SK device.
Specifications:
- SoC: MediaTek MT7620A
- RAM: 128 MB
- Flash: 16 MB
- Ethernet: 5 FE ports
- Wireless radio: 2T2R 2.4 GHz and 1T1R 5 GHz (MT7610EN, unsupported)
- UART: 1 x UART on PCB marked as J2 (R=RX, T=TX, G=GND) with 115200 8N1 config
- LEDs: Power, FE ports 1-5, WPS, USB, RF 2.4G, RF 5G
- Other: USB port, SD card slot and 2x external antennas (non-detachable)
Flashing instructions:
A) The U-Boot has HTTP based firmware upgrade
A1) Flashing notes
We've identified so far two different batches of units, unfortunately
each batch has different U-Boot bootloader flashed with different
default environment variables, thus each batch has different IP address
for accessing web based firmware updater.
* First batch has web based bootloader IP address 1.1.1.1
* Second batch has web based bootloader IP address 192.168.1.250
In case you can't connect to either of those IPs, you can try to get
the default IP address via two methods:
A1.1) Serial console, then the IP address is visible during the boot
...
HTTP server is starting at IP: 1.1.1.1
raspi_read: from:40004 len:6
HTTP server is ready!
...
* Change IP address of PC to 1.1.1.2 with 255.255.255.0 netmask
* Reboot the device and try to reach web based bootloader in the
browser with the following URL http://1.1.1.1
* Quickly select the firmware sysupgrade file and click on the
`Update firmware` button, this all has to be done within 10 seconds,
bootloader doesn't wait any longer
If done correctly, the web page should show UPDATE IN PROGRESS page
with progress indicator. Once the flashing completes (it takes roughly
around 1 minute), the device will reboot to the OpenWrt firmware
B) The U-boot is based on Ralink SDK so we can flash the firmware using UART.
1. Configure PC with a static IP address and setup an TFTP server.
2. Put the firmware into the tftp directory.
3. Connect the UART line as described on the PCB (G=GND, R=RX, T=TX)
4. Power up the device and press 2, follow the instruction to set device and
tftp server IP address and input the firmware file name. U-boot will then load
the firmware and write it into the flash.

Daniel Golle [Thu, 15 Nov 2018 16:12:54 +0000 (11:12 -0500)]
kernel: enable CONFIG_BRIDGE_VLAN_FILTERING
This allows us to use the bridge as a managed switch and gracefully
handle mixed tagged and untagged frames. Prior to this, the only
alternative was creating one bridge per vlan which quickly becomes a
nightmare and still won't let you mix both tagged and untagged frames on
the physical port without some complex ebtables magic.
This is in line with the notion that OpenWRT is the network go-to swiss
army knife when you need a nice set-and-forget, low maintenance box to
handle a specific task.
Current builds of the ip-bridge package already fully support this
feature so the only requirement is enabling the kernel config.
This is disabled by default so existing bridge configurations will not
be affected. This patch only gives the ability to turn it on with an
'ip link' command. If there is interest, I could look into making the
feature accessible via uci configuration.
It causes about 3.1% hit on raw bridging speed, which is relatively
trivial considering that I had to use 300 byte packets to strain the CPU
enough to notice a slowdown at all. The ER8 would chug along at wire
speed otherwise, and that's using only one core. Since the typical
bridge use case on OpenWRT is wireless, I doubt it would be noticeable
at all.

David Bauer [Mon, 22 Oct 2018 00:35:36 +0000 (02:35 +0200)]
kernel: b53: register switch on probe
Currently, the b53 MDIO switch driver registers the switch on
config-init and not on device probe. Because of this, the switch
gets added every time the associated interface comes up.
This commit fixes this behavior by registering the switch on device
probe.
Linus Kardell [Thu, 22 Nov 2018 10:35:08 +0000 (11:35 +0100)]
base-files: fix unkillable processes after restart
When restart is run on an init script, the script traps SIGTERM. This is
done as a workaround for scripts named the same name as the program they
start. In that case, the init script process will have the same name as
the program process, and so when the init script runs killall, it will
kill itself. So SIGTERM is trapped to make the init script unkillable.
However, the trap is retained when the init script runs start, and thus
processes started by restart will not respond to SIGTERM, and will thus
be unkillable unless you use SIGKILL. This fixes that by removing the
trap before running start.

Rafał Miłecki [Thu, 15 Nov 2018 11:28:50 +0000 (12:28 +0100)]
kernel: fix ubifs loosing O_TMPFILE data after power cut
There was a bug in ubifs related to the O_TMPFILE. When reapplying
changes after power cut data could be lost. This problem was exposed by
overlayfs and the upstream commit 3a1e819b4e80 ("ovl: store file handle
of lower inode on copy up").
This fixes a regression introduced when switching from 4.9 to 4.14.

Petr Štetiar [Fri, 9 Nov 2018 11:09:29 +0000 (12:09 +0100)]
Revert "iptables: fix dependency for libip6tc on IPV6"
This patch reverts commit 2dc1f54b1205094e7c6036cae6275d2c326bad3e as it
breaks the build for me on x86-64 if I've IPV6 support disabled. Same config
builds fine on `openwrt-18.06` branch at 55d078b2.
$ grep IPV6 .config
# CONFIG_KERNEL_IPV6 is not set
# CONFIG_IPV6 is not set
Build errors out on:
Package libiptc is missing dependencies for the following libraries:
libip6tc.so.0
Looking at iptables-1.6.2/libiptc/Makefile.am:
libiptc_la_LIBADD = libip4tc.la libip6tc.la
and to iptables-1.6.2/libiptc/libiptc.pc.in:
Requires: libip4tc libip6tc
It seems that libiptc needs v4/v6 libs, so v6 isn't optional.
Cc: Rosy Song <rosysong@rosinson.com> Signed-off-by: Petr Štetiar <ynezz@true.cz>
